Hey – it’s Wednesday and time for a brand new challenge. I chose to work with a gorgeous, summery hibiscus stamp design from Technique Tuesday for my card this week. I love the size of the flower in this set, and the font is gorgeous. I stamped the flower in black and then coloured it with Copics. The base of the card has been stencilled using the Tiny Dots stencil from Simon Says Stamp – my favourite stencil of ALL TIME!! I added a touch of gold with some Washi tape, fine gold thread and finished with some little dots of Nuvo drops in Orange Marmalade.

I love Stamping Bella stamps for colouring – they’re so fun! I particularly like this image because poppies are one of my favourite flowers and I love her dress!! I used my MISTI to stamp her a few times to get a really good coverage on her hair – in the past without the MISTI her hair would NOT be that solid, lol!! I coloured her in with Copics and finished with a sentiment from the Avery Elle die set, Sentimental and a few little drops of Nuvo Glitter Drops in White Blizzard to the flower centres.
